Commercial Slab Construction in Ann Arbor, MI

Commercial slab construction services involve the creation of flat, durable concrete foundations designed to support various types of commercial buildings and structures. These projects typically include constructing foundations for warehouses, retail centers, office buildings, and parking lots. Property owners often seek detailed information about the planning process, material options, and the importance of proper site preparation to ensure a stable and long-lasting foundation that can withstand the demands of the intended use.

Before requesting commercial slab construction,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including site conditions, load requirements, and any necessary permits or inspections. Clarifying the type of slab needed-such as a standard poured slab or a reinforced slab-helps ensure the foundation aligns with the building’s purpose. Additionally, understanding the timeline and any potential disruptions during construction can assist property owners in planning around their ongoing operations or other site activities.

FAQ

Commercial Slab Construction Questions

What types of projects require a commercial slab? Commercial slabs are used for building foundations, parking areas, loading docks, and other large-scale structural bases on commercial properties.

How thick should a commercial slab be? The thickness of a commercial slab varies based on its intended use, typically ranging from 4 to 12 inches to support different loads and traffic.

What materials are commonly used for commercial slabs? Reinforced concrete is the standard material for commercial slabs, providing strength and durability for heavy use.

What should property owners consider before construction? Proper site preparation, load requirements, and drainage are key factors to ensure the longevity and performance of a commercial slab.
